So what is this story saying? That FIFA rigged a match and paid off the offended party to hush it up?

 

I don't believe that FIFA rigged the match (just a dreadful decision by the ref which happens) but I do believe they got the result they wanted so "encouraged" the FAI to drop their legal threat (which was never going to be successful anyway). The FAI took a pragmatic approach; they were never going to get the game replayed or get a place at the finals so took the money on offer.

 

The choice was would you like $5m or not? Could be described as "compensation" for an unjust but irreparable situation I suppose, possibly FIFA should actually get some credit for it.
